Output e21ed6dc6ef0714da818ef63e70bad4c93afba7a9074ef5a81ef900e0acf26b8:0

value
217897
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3b27b567fa752b75aecfac7b1ad1c032291fa4c OP_EQUAL
address
3PuZwHov7hkacFrjV8YHtvcVVGwoqraM62
transaction
e21ed6dc6ef0714da818ef63e70bad4c93afba7a9074ef5a81ef900e0acf26b8
confirmations
416771
spent
true